Nirav Shah, Fortinet’s VP of product, emphasizes the pivotal role firewalls play in safeguarding modern data centre. The demand for higher-performance interfaces intensifies as enterprise solutions evolve, accommodating workloads spanning multiple locations and clouds.

Particularly this shift amplifies the importance of next-generation firewalls in securing data traffic moving both within the data centere (east-west) and in and out of it (north-south). This evolution is underscored by projections from the Dell’Oro Group, expecting significant growth in shipments of 200Gbit/sec to 400Gbit/sec switches, driven by AI and bandwidth-intensive applications.
While high-throughput, low-latency switching has a historical presence, Shah argues that it compromises security, especially in highly regulated sectors like healthcare and finance. The challenge lies in the incapacity of most next-generation firewalls to effectively inspect traffic at these high speeds. Fortinet addressed this challenge with its NP7 ASIC-based FortiGate 4200F and 4400F next-gen firewalls in late 2020, targeting high-performance data centres and hyperscale clients.
This week, Fortinet introduced the FortiGate 3700F, taking a step further by packing multiple 400Gbit/sec ports into an even smaller 2U chassis. Although it sacrifices some raw capacity, coming in at 600Gbit/sec, it is a strategic move aimed at customers dealing with substantial flows of sensitive data within and between private cloud and data centres. This is especially relevant for hyperscale data centres with specific compliance and performance requirements.

It is acknowledged that the diverse needs of its clientele especially in healthcare, where large volumes of sensitive data are commonplace, the demand for high-performance next-gen firewalls like the FortiGate 3700F is robust. Similarly, financial institutions engaged in high-frequency trading require security appliances capable of handling millions of latency-sensitive connections every second. The FortiGate 3700F addresses this need with support for latencies down to two microseconds.
While the demand for these high-performance firewalls is currently concentrated in specific industries, Shah anticipates a broader adoption across data centres in the future.
